Electronic Bag Tags Are Now Available
I signed up to be notified when electronic bag tags became available for purchase. I got that notification this morning.
I'm interested to hear if others had the same experience as me when placing an order. The site must have been overwhelmed because progression time from screen to screen was very slow (I ran a speedtest and it was normal). And when I got to the end and placed the order, it did not go through. Site suggested I try again. After eight failures, I used a different credit card (the site suggested that I do this, too). I had been using the AS B of A card and it wouldn't work - tres ironic! The transaction went through with my AMEX card.
Anyway, all is well now but has anyone else had the same experience?

I am usually a tech early adopter… and not super price sensitive when it comes to gadgets. But this isn’t one I am going to get. I don’t even think it makes sense for me from an environmental perspective - it would take years of paper tags to make up for the electronics and plastic in this thing.
If all airlines could all agree on one system and then work with suitcase manufacturers to integrate them into the bag, I might be able to pay a bit more the next time I need a new bag.
